In conclusion, a 30-watt solar panel typically generates a voltage output between 17 and 20 volts, subject to various influencing factors such as temperature, shading, and panel orientation. 1, The output voltage is essential for compatibility with batteries and other solar equipment, 2, Understanding how. . Amps measure the flow of electricity from your panels to your inverter or battery bank. This is your typical voltage we put on solar panels; ranging from 12V, 20V, 24V, and 32V solar panels. 12V panels are often used for small solar setups because they are compatible with 12V battery systems, which are common in RVs, boats, and off-grid applications.
